How often should I change the engine air filter on my 2011 Hyundai Equus?

  • Typical intervals are every 15,000–30,000 miles depending on driving conditions; dusty or high-mileage use shortens that span.
  • Our technicians evaluate filter condition during regular maintenance visits and recommend OEM replacements when needed to maintain the 2011 Hyundai Equus’s performance.

What is the difference between an engine air filter and a cabin air filter?

  • The engine air filter protects the engine’s intake system and performance, while the cabin air filter protects passengers and HVAC components from pollutants.
  • Both filters affect comfort and efficiency: a clogged engine filter reduces MPG and power; a dirty cabin filter reduces airflow and air quality.

What are signs of a bad air filter?

  • Reduced acceleration, decreased fuel economy, unusual engine sounds, or a rough idle may indicate a clogged engine air filter on the 2011 Hyundai Equus.
  • For cabin filters: musty smells, reduced HVAC airflow, or increased dust in the cabin.

Engine Air Filter vs Cabin Air Filter

Understanding the difference between the engine air filter and the cabin air filter helps you prioritize maintenance on your 2011 Hyundai Equus. The engine air filter protects the 4.6L V8’s intake system, preserving horsepower and fuel economy while preventing abrasive particles from accelerating engine wear. The cabin air filter protects passengers and the HVAC system from dust, pollen, and pollutants. Both filters are inexpensive to replace compared with the cost of downstream repairs caused by neglect.
